Dynamic Programming Unlocked: From Interviews to System Design

Dynamic Programming Unlocked: From Interviews to System Design
DetailsComments
Details

๐ˆ๐ง๐ญ๐ž๐ซ๐ฏ๐ข๐ž๐ฐ๐ž๐ซ๐ฌโ€™ ๐…๐š๐ฏ๐จ๐ซ๐ข๐ญ๐ž ๐“๐จ๐ฉ๐ข๐œ:
Many coding interviews at top product-based companies like Google, Goldman Sachs, Amazon, and others test DP. Why? Because it evaluates your ability to break down problems, recognize patterns, and come up with optimal solutions.

๐Ÿ‘‰ ๐‘๐ž๐š๐ฅ-๐–๐จ๐ซ๐ฅ๐ ๐’๐ข๐ ๐ง๐ข๐Ÿ๐ข๐œ๐š๐ง๐œ๐ž:
Did you know DP isnโ€™t just an academic concept? It plays a huge role in system design and optimizations:
๐Ÿ”น Reducing time complexity of resource-heavy algorithms.
๐Ÿ”น Solving optimization challenges like scheduling, caching, and inventory management.
๐Ÿ”น Designing scalable solutions in industries like finance, logistics, and AI.

๐Ÿ‘‰ ๐๐ฎ๐ญ ๐–๐ก๐ฒ ๐ข๐ฌ ๐ƒ๐ ๐’๐จ ๐“๐จ๐ฎ๐ ๐ก?
Many fear DP because it requires:
1๏ธโƒฃ Deep understanding of problem structure.
2๏ธโƒฃ Creative thinking to design recurrence relations.
3๏ธโƒฃ Confidence in memoization/tabulation techniques.

โœจ ๐–๐š๐ง๐ญ ๐ญ๐จ ๐Œ๐š๐ฌ๐ญ๐ž๐ซ ๐ƒ๐ ๐ข๐ง ๐š ๐’๐ข๐ฆ๐ฉ๐ฅ๐ข๐Ÿ๐ข๐ž๐ ๐–๐š๐ฒ?
Weโ€™re hosting an exclusive live webinar with Mahak Bagha, SDE 2 at Goldman Sachs, where she will:
โœ”๏ธ Break down DP concepts step-by-step.
โœ”๏ธ Solve real-world problems with live coding.
โœ”๏ธ Share insider tips to crack DP in interviews and optimize system designs.

Comments
Md Azhar Uddin

Md Azhar Uddin

Jan 19th 2025, 2:28 PM

Sunday, 19th Jan, 2025

4:00 PM - 5:00 PM IST

online

Mukul Kesharwani
Anubhav Adhyayan
Akansha Singh
Vikash Kumar
Amarjit Yadav
ALOK KUMAR SINGH
Md Azhar Uddin

 ... + 5 More